Dr phil. Jonathan Harth studied sociology, philosophy and psychology at the Free University of Berlin and the University of Vienna and has been working as an academic staff member at the Chair of Sociology at Witten/Herdecke University since 2009.
His research specialisations include the sociology of digitalisation (in particular extended reality and sociality under conditions of machine intelligence), digital art production and the sociology of religion (Western Buddhism).
In addition to his work at the Chair of Sociology, Harth works on the project "Theatre of Extended Realities" (NRW funding programme Neue Wege), where he is dedicated to the conception and use of digital technologies in virtual and augmented theatre plays.
